COMMUTATIVE LAW
a) Any binary operation Which satisfies the following
expression is referred to as commutative law.
EXPRESSION:- 1. A.B=B.A
2.A+B=B+A
b) Commutative law states that changing the sequence of vari
does not have any effect on the output on a logical circuit.
